A well-known insider, extas1s, has offered exciting new details about The Elder Scrolls VI, hinting at a major reveal by Microsoft and Bethesda Game Studios in mid-2025. The game's purported title, The Elder Scrolls VI: Hammerfell, suggests a primary setting encompassing the provinces of Hammerfell and High Rock.

Prepare for a thrilling expansion of gameplay. Naval battles are reportedly a key addition, allowing players to craft, customize, and command their own ships, echoing the exploration mechanics of Starfield. These vessels will unlock access to coastal areas, hidden islands, and even underwater environments. But fear not, longtime fans—dragons will also return, ensuring the continuation of a beloved franchise tradition.

Expect a vast and detailed world with approximately 12-13 major cities, complemented by robust systems for constructing and managing settlements and fortifications. Bethesda has reportedly overhauled its Creation Engine to significantly reduce loading times and enhance overall performance.

Character progression promises a more streamlined and player-friendly experience. Rigid class structures are reportedly being abandoned in favor of a flexible system that prioritizes natural character growth and refined combat mechanics. This change reflects Bethesda's commitment to increased player freedom and accessibility.

According to extas1s, Microsoft is aiming for a July 2025 announcement for The Elder Scrolls VI: Hammerfell. While this remains unconfirmed, anticipation is high among fans for what could be one of gaming's most significant releases.
